Exploring a Classic: My First Tests with the Steinheil München Macro Quinaron 35mm f/2.8

Yesterday I arrived in Panama looking to clear my mind, change pace, and reconnect with photography without pressure. While walking without a fixed route, I discovered a small used and vintage camera shop, the kind that seems frozen in time. Among all the shelves, there was only one M42 lens available: a Steinheil München Macro Quinaron 35mm f/2.8. I picked it up, examined it, and instantly knew I had to take it. With the adapter already in my bag and my Canon 5D Mark III ready to receive it, the decision was immediate.

That same afternoon, I began testing it. No staged scenes, no artificial lights—just natural city light, everyday details, and defined shadows. Black and white proved perfect for feeling its character. This lens has a particular way of building an image: deep shadows, honest contrast, and sharpness that peaks precisely where you need it. Its focus is delicate and demanding; it doesn’t forgive mistakes, but when you hit it right, textures and micro-details pop with impressive clarity.

Walking through Panama’s streets with the 5D Mark III in hand comes with its challenges. It’s heavy and eye-catching, and in certain areas, you need to move carefully, combining discretion with intuition to capture urban life safely. Every frame demands attention, speed, and respect for the surroundings, while still letting the photography flow naturally.

What I love most about the Quinaron is its honesty: it doesn’t soften or embellish. It shows the scene exactly as it is, with an elegant rawness that fits perfectly with what I’m aiming for these days—direct, characterful images without artifice. It wasn’t a planned purchase; I just went out to clear my mind and ended up finding a lens that rekindled my enjoyment of experimenting, observing, and rediscovering.

I’ll continue testing it in different settings, combining the power of the 5D Mark III with the unique personality of this lens. Panama gives me space to breathe, and this Quinaron reminds me why photography remains my way of seeing and feeling the world—unfiltered and unhurried.
